Molecular dissection of allergen sensitisation and immunotherapy: direct application to precision medicine in treatment of asthma [ 1/1/2021 - 12/31/2024 ]

Brief description Asthma is a major global health burden with huge socioeconomic impact. Most asthmatic patients are allergic. Allergen immunotherapy is the only treatment to alter the natural disease course, but does not work in many treated patients, and robust laboratory biomarkers for patient selection and immune monitoring of treatment success are lacking. Therefore, allergen immunotherapy is not offered to most patients who then rely on medications indefinitely. This research will address these needs.
